What Are Custom Envelopes?

As the name suggests, custom envelopes are envelopes that are tailored to meet specific design, size, color, or branding requirements. Unlike standard store-bought options, these envelopes are made with personalization in mind—allowing users to add logos, colors, fonts, designs, and even textures that match their vision or brand.

Custom envelopes are commonly used for:

  • Business correspondence

  • Direct mail marketing

  • Invitations (weddings, birthdays, corporate events)

  • Greeting cards

  • Product packaging

  • Holiday or seasonal mailers

They come in various styles such as window envelopes, square envelopes, booklet-style, catalog envelopes, and more. The customization options make them a favorite for anyone aiming to make a lasting impression.

5. Versatility in Design and Function

Custom envelopes allow freedom in:

  • Size: From miniature envelopes for gift cards to oversized ones for documents.

  • Material: Glossy, matte, kraft paper, recycled paper, or even luxury textured options.

  • Printing: Full-color, foil stamping, embossing, spot UV, and more.

  • Closure types: Peel-and-seal, gummed flaps, string tie, or clasps.

This level of customization allows the envelope to serve a specific purpose without sacrificing style or brand consistency.

How to Design the Perfect Custom Envelope

Here are a few tips to ensure your custom envelope design makes the right impact:

✅ Keep Branding Consistent

Use the same color scheme, font, and logo style as your other marketing materials. This helps reinforce brand recognition and professionalism.

✅ Consider Your Audience

Design with your recipient in mind. A playful, colorful envelope may work for a birthday invitation, but a more formal style may suit legal documents or corporate communications.

✅ Use High-Quality Printing

Work with reputable printers that offer high-resolution printing and quality materials. The finish of your envelope can significantly affect how it’s perceived.

✅ Optimize for Mailing

Ensure your custom envelope meets postal service regulations if you plan to mail it. This includes correct sizing, space for postage, and machine readability.

✅ Choose the Right Closure

The closure method affects usability and presentation. For example, peel-and-seal flaps are quick and convenient, while wax seals offer a vintage aesthetic.
